    Quote Originally Posted by Captin Hazlewood View Post
    What are stuffers and what do they do?
    Push the reed cages into the crank case. Same as cutting the front half without all the machine work.

    I run them in all my 3 liter EFI's and its amazing the extra snap and torque the add. Give Chris a call and order some!
